Update because of some confusion:
Actually working on a macbook pro 17" 1920x1200 wuxga. So far these are the screens that SHOULD work, but the A4 K3 is doing this:

So I'm trying to decide if this is a bad screen or an incompatible screen (which seems unlikely given that I replaced a 17 wsxga screen with a completely different code a week ago and it worked.)

list of matte screens

lp171wu1
a1
a4
a4 k3? - matte i've seen it - doesn't work
tl a3
tl a6
tl b1 - this is what's in the laptop and works great. NOTE: this works fine on a 15" powerbook at 1920x1200 as well. while the a4 k3 has the same problems as above
